Designer Problem in Visual Web Developer 2008 

Hi,

I am using 6.3.5 with Visual Web Developer 2008 on a Windows Server 2003 machine.  Every time I switch back from the code of my form, to the form designer, the form appears, then it flashes for a second, and then the property grid will not display anything.  Every control I click on, the property grid stays empty.  The only way to fix it is to close the form (just the designer, not the code), and re-open it.  Then I get the properties back.  But as soon as I go to the code again, and come back to the designer, happens all over again.

Any ideas?  Anyone else having this problem?
